    Interesting to note the Queensland sales commission change that occurred back in 2015.

    Up until 2015, there was a legislated maximum commission rate of 5% on the first $18,000 of a sale, and 2.5% on the remaining sale price.


    Yes seems the average 2003-2024 sales commission in QLD for selling a home is between 1.8 to 2.5% + 10% gst on commission.
    (seems to be higher for rural towns with lower house prices)
